LOVERRO: The Allen-Snyder feud continues to take a toll on the franchise

It seems like every word of every sentence of every story that comes out of the House Oversight and Reform Committee’s investigation into the Washington Commanders paints a more troubling picture of Dan Snyder than before.

The owner’s partner in pettiness and mismanagement of an NFL franchise for 10 years was Bruce Allen, the team’s former general manager and president who, before he fell out of favor with the boss, absorbed much of the criticism directed at the franchise — Snyder’s beard, if you will.

Allen earned a lot of that criticism on his own, mind you, and he and Snyder together were the “Hardy Boys” of the NFL, bumbling through one misadventure after another.
